Description Sea fennel Pickle from the Holy Monastery of Xenophontos Sea fennel is a herb of exceptional nutritional value, a treasure of Mediterranean cuisine, which grows on the beautiful, lacy beaches of Mount Athos. The monks of the Holy Monastery of Xenophontos, as their predecessors did in the past, collect it and make the wonderful pickled sea fennel. They themselves use it a lot in their salads, as it goes well with tomato and especially with boiled potatoes, but plain it is an excellent appetizer. It is served with plenty of olive oil and is considered the ideal meze for tsikoudia, ouzo or tsipouro. Sea fennel is a fasting product and is especially honored during Lent, as it adds flavor and nutrients to the diet. Nutritional Value Pickled sea fennel is one of the tastiest Mount Athos products, but its nutritional value is also great. Sea fennel provides the body with numerous nutrients, while it is characteristic that in the past sailors carried it with them on their voyages as an antidote for scurvy. Specifically, it contains iodine, mineral salts, vitamin E, C and K, while it has a diuretic effect. At the same time, it purifies the blood, while it is considered beneficial for the liver, but also for the kidneys, as it helps in their better functioning.
